World Cup | Wierer: “You also have to be realistic”

There is always speculation about Dorothea Wierer’s future. Before the upcoming Biathlon World Championships in Nove Mesto, the Italian commented on the rumors.

“I’ll concentrate as best as I can for the next two weeks and get everything out of myself,” said Wierer at “sportnews.bz” and added: “Once the World Cup is over, I’ll have time to think about the future.”

The 33-year-old recently indicated that she had already made a decision. “Only me and my husband Stefano know her. I made this decision right now during my break. At the end of the season I will reveal it, but at the moment I’m not saying anything,” she said in an interview with the newspaper “Corrie dello Sport “.

Wierer has so far experienced a biathlon season to forget. The ski hunter was repeatedly set back by illnesses.

Wierer completely missed the World Cups in Oberhof and Ruhpolding at the beginning of January. In Antholz she made her comeback in the individual and finished in a solid 14th place. With the Italian mixed relay she achieved a strong second place.

Biathlon star Wierer: “You have to be realistic”

Nevertheless, the upcoming Biathlon World Championships in Nove Mesto, Czech Republic will be a miracle door for Wierer. “Things are slowly improving,” said the four-time world champion with a view to the Antholz World Cup.

Nevertheless, Wierer went deep: “You don’t get back into shape so quickly if you’ve been sick for a long time. I’ll make the best of the situation, but you also have to be realistic.”

Wierer has already won four gold World Championship medals in her career so far. There are also five silver and three bronze medals. She won the overall World Cup in the 2018/2019 season and the following winter 2019/2020.

The Biathlon World Championships will take place in Nove Mesto from February 7th to February 18th.
